Christ University BCA Entrance Test 

After online application, there will be an entrance test for students who wish to take admission to Christ University BCA. Dates for that entrance test would be notified on the website itself after the application process gets closed. This entrance test would be conducted in online mode itself. 

This would be a test of 120 marks which will be divided into the below-given subjects:

Subject Marks
English 20
Current Affairs 10
Mathematics 15
General Knowledge 15
Reasoning 20
Economics/Computer Science 25
Data Analysis and Interpretation 15
Total marks 120

Micro Presentation and Personal Interview 

Under Micro presentation, you will be given a topic on which you need to speak for at least 10 minutes. This too would be conducted in Online mode. It would be reviewed by the panel of Judges. In the next step, Selected students would be called for a Personal interview.

Christ University BCA Syllabus

The semester wise syllabus of the BCA course offered by Christ University is as follows:

Semester Subjects
Semester I Office Automation Tools Lab, Professional English, Foundational Mathematics, Statistics I for BCA, Digital Computer Fundamentals, Introduction to Programming using C, Digital Computer Fundamentals Lab, C Programming Lab
Semester II Statistics Tool Lab, Communicative English, Basic Discrete Mathematics, Statistics II for BCA, Operating Systems, Data Structures, Operating Systems Lab, Data Structures Lab
Semester III Accounting Tools Lab, Introductory Algebra, Financial Accounting, OOP Using JAVA, Database Management System, JAVA Programming Lab, DBMS Lab, German, French
Semester IV Graph Theory, Financial Management, Design and Analysis of Algorithms, Software Engineering, Web Technology, .NET Lab, DBMS Project
Semester V Python Programming, Computer Networks, Mobile Applications, Graphics and Animation, Business Intelligence, Microprocessor and ALP, Digital Image Processing, Multimedia Applications, OOAD using UML, Cyber Security, Computer Architecture, System Software, Python Programming Lab, Mobile Applications Lab, Graphics and Animation Lab, Business Intelligence Lab, Microprocessor and ALP Lab, Digital Image Processing Lab, Project I
Semester VI Machine Learning, Cloud Computing, UI/ UX Design, Software Testing, Internet of Things, LINUX Administration, Major Project

1. Admission Registration fee of INR 5000/ (Non-Refundable)

2. Programme fee as per the below table

Year # Karnataka Other Indian States NRI SAARC / AFRICA / PIO / OCI / ASEAN Other Foreign Nationals Time of Payment
1 150,000 INR 170,000 INR 270,000 INR 3,700 USD 4,300 USD Within seven days of the declaration of the Selection Process Result
2 150,000 INR 170,000 INR 270,000 INR 3,700 USD 4,300 USD On or before March 15, 2025
3 150,000 INR 170,000 INR 270,000 INR 3,700 USD 4,300 USD On or before March 15, 2026
4 190,000 INR 220,000 INR 340,000 INR 5,000 USD 6,000 USD On or before March 15, 2027

# The fee for Karnataka domicile students, as indicated in the table, is the actual fee payable and excludes the scholarship amount.

Notable points

Below are some points to be noted with regard to Fee structure-

  • First-year fees are required to be paid immediately after Admission confirmation.
  • Second and third-year fees are required to be paid before the Commencement of Final year exams of II and IV semesters.
  • Above fees are fixed for the course subject to nominal change by the University in respect to bearing any rising costs.

Christ University BCA FAQs 

Ques. How to pay the Christ University BCA Admission fee?

Ans. Christ University BCA Admission fees can be remitted by any of the following modes: NEFT, Net banking and, RTGS.

Ques. How to check my Christ University BCA Application status?

Ans. Application status for Christ University BCA can be checked from the “Application Status” page on the website using your email and password. From there, you can view, download and print your application form.

Ques. What is the Christ University BCA Admission Criterion under the Indian or Karnataka Category fee structure?

Ans. You must have studied for the last 7 years in India/ Karnataka to apply for Christ University BCA under this category. This would not apply to OCI, PIO, and Foreign Nationals. 

Ques. Is it required to send the original marks statement through post for Christ University BCA Admission?

Ans. No, you are only required to attach scanned marks in the application form of Christ University BCA and not required to send the original one by post/courier. 

Ques. In what cases, your application for Christ University BCA can get rejected?

Ans. In absence of complete information and documents, your application for Christ University BCA can get rejected, so try to complete the application form in all aspects and follow all the prescribed terms and conditions.
